The Lending, Analytics, and Beyond the Card Products Team within U.S. Consumer Services manages a suite of lending and non-card products and features, including Pay Over Time, Plan It, the Credit Limit Program, MyCredit Guide, Personal Loans, and Insurance. The team also leads pricing strategy development and drives data and analytics capabilities for the U.S. Consumer business. Our focus is on turning membership into a distinctive competitive advantage by deepening Card Member loyalty and increasing share of revenue wallet.

The Manager, Product Development will be responsible for driving goals of growing Card Member engagement and lend share through Credit Limit programs by owning and driving the product capabilities roadmap. This candidate should be passionate about leading large cross-functional teams to drive capability roadmap and new feature development from conceptualization to market launch. We are looking for a leader with vision who has proven product development skills, is a champion for the customer, and thrives in a fast-paced environment.

Job Responsibilities

  • Drive vision and development of new features and capabilities for credit limit and income capture programs based on intimate knowledge of customer, business, and technology.
  • Lead strategy, capability development, UX, and execution for Bank Based Underwriting
  • Integrate customer research, usability studies, and market analysis into practical product requirements
  • Monitor product data and customer feedback post launch
  • Strengthen control management of credit limit programs to quickly identify and manage issues
  • Closely partner with New Product Development, Technology, Risk, Digital, Legal & Compliance, Control Management and more to ensure seamless execution while mitigating operational risks

Qualifications:

  • Proven track record handling complexity in large multi-workstream initiatives and translating business and customer needs into technical requirements
  • Excels in a highly matrixed organization, capable of influencing and building internal alignment across lines of business and support groups
  • Self-motivated with ability to lead multiple project priorities, solve complex business problems through analytics, has a strong attention to detail and a can-do demeanor
  • Demonstrated understanding of lending economics
  • Previous direct or indirect experience in Product Development is strongly desired with experience in Agile or Scaled Agile Product Development environment preferred
